Default Where to buy 8 coil packs?

Hey all, i want to change all 8coil packs at once. Got random cylinder misfires. Used car dealer said they did a tuneup but, if i really get on it, she shutters, light flashes as well. So who do you recommend i buy my coil packs from? I was told the dealer may have changed the plugs, but maybe not with motorcraft. To scared to try and remove one, becuz if it breaks im SOL.

I got mine from Uneek off ebay. $105 shipped for all 8 and they are working great.

http://www.ebay.com/itm/360401087174

I seriously doubt a used car dealer would have changed the plugs. If you are getting stutters and CEL flashes, the odds are the plugs haven't been changed. At 132K miles, the previous owner probably didn't want to fork out the cost of changing the plugs and traded it in. In any event, it's not that big a deal changing the plugs. Just get the Lisle tool and read up on it. The tool does a good job getting it out as long as you follow the proper technique. You can get it for about $60 shipped at Amazon. Make sure you put a bit of grease on the screw bit so it doesn't wear out prematurely. And make sure you use Motocraft SP515 plugs. If I were you, I'd get the tool first, and then check out the plugs before I change the COPS.

I had a shaky idle issue. And I replaced all my coil packs because it has 100K and my truck runs smoother and idles a little higher. Just because they are not fully bad does not mean some cant be just weak.

What I am saying is you might have 2 or 3 bad ones but miswell replace them all to be safe.
